Description
Use Thermo Scientific™ MSTFA and MSTFA + 1% TMCS Silylation Reagent for GC analyses of early eluting compounds that would otherwise be obscured in the chromatogram. MSTFA, the most volatile TMS-amide available, and its byproduct N-methyltrifluoroacetamide typically elute with the solvent front, allowing TMS derivatives of small molecules to be analyzed. Addition of Thermo Scientific™ TMCS aids derivatization of amides, secondary amines, and hindered hydroxyls not derivatized by MSTFA alone.
- Trimethylsilyl donor strength comparable to BSA and BSTFA
- Reacts to replace labile hydrogens on a wide range of polar compounds with a Si(CH3)3 group
- Used to prepare volatile and thermally stable derivatives for GC and MS
- Volatile byproduct, N-methyltrifluoroacetamide, has an even lower retention time than MSTFA
- Often TMS derivatives of small molecules can be analyzed when derivatized with MSTFA because the byproducts and the reagent itself usually elute with the solvent front
- Addition of Thermo Scientfic TMCS aids derivatization of amides, secondary amines and hindered hydroxyls not derivatized by MSTFA alone
